没有合适的资源?快使用搜索试试~ 我知道了~
资源推荐
资源详情
资源评论
#
VMware 的 Distributed Resource Scheduler(DRS)是 vSphere 平台中一项至关重要的特性,
它通过智能化的资源调度,显著提升了虚拟化环境的资源利用率和性能。本文将深入探讨
DRS 的工作原理、配置方法以及如何通过代码示例来实现资源的动态调度。
## DRS 的工作原理
DRS 通过 vCenter Server 来管理虚拟化环境中的资源分配和负载均衡。它主要依靠 vMotion
技术来实现虚拟机的迁移,从而达到资源的平衡。在一个 DRS 集群中,vCenter Server 会实
时监控所有主机的资源利用率,并根据负载情况自动将虚拟机迁移至其他主机,以避免主机
资源瓶颈和性能下降。
### 关键组件
1. **vCenter Server**:作为 DRS 的管理中心,负责监控资源利用率并做出迁移决策。
2. **vMotion**:DRS 使用 vMotion 技术在主机间迁移虚拟机,实现负载均衡。
3. **资源池**:DRS 可以为不同的业务部门或应用分配资源池,实现资源的逻辑隔离和优先
级管理。
### 配置 DRS
配置 DRS 涉及以下步骤:
1. **创建集群**:在 vSphere Client 中,创建一个新的集群,并添加 ESXi 主机。
2. **启用 DRS**:在集群的设置中,启用 DRS 功能,并配置自动化级别、迁移阈值等参数。
3. **配置资源池**:根据业务需求,创建资源池并分配虚拟机。
4. **设置亲和性规则**:为特定的虚拟机或应用设置亲和性规则,确保它们始终在同一台主
机上运行或分散在不同的主机上。
## 代码示例
虽然 DRS 的配置和操作主要通过 vSphere Client 或 PowerCLI 等管理工具完成,但了解其背后
的一些命令和脚本可以加深我们对其工作原理的理解。以下是一个简化的 PowerCLI 脚本示
例,展示如何启用 DRS 并配置自动化级别:
```powershell
# 连接到 vCenter Server
Connect-VIServer -Server vcenter-server -User username -Password password
# 获取集群对象
$cluster = Get-Cluster -Name "YourClusterName"
# 启用 DRS 并配置自动化级别
资源评论
liuxin33445566
- 粉丝: 3471
- 资源: 326
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
最新资源
- 基于ssm的会议室预约系统源代码(完整前后端+mysql+说明文档).zip
- VID-20241215-WA0002.mp4
- 非常好的基于单片机设计的可以播放不同旋律的系统电路proteus仿真工程100%好用.zip
- 烟雾火焰火灾检测28-YOLO(v5至v9)、CreateML、Darknet、Paligemma、TFRecord数据集合集.rar
- 77e65b66-cdb8-41bc-9ccc-3714bff75aa6.apk
- com.oppo.music.24.12.15.08.log
- com.oppo.music.24.12.14.19.log
- com.oppo.music.24.12.14.22.log
- 20241215_160532485.jpeg
- 基于ssm的化学仿真系统源代码(完整前后端+mysql+说明文档).zip
资源上传下载、课程学习等过程中有任何疑问或建议,欢迎提出宝贵意见哦~我们会及时处理!
点击此处反馈
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功